As Argentina opens its economy to the world, its key agribusiness sector – long the mainstay of its economic growth – seeks a reinvention through technology and greater trade and commerce agreements worldwide. The Worldfolio sits down with Roberto Urquía of AGD, which is among Argentina’s most prominent agribusiness companies, to discuss these changes. AGD is a purely Argentine company which has made the change from simply exporting raw materials to a diversified portfolio including value-added, branded products.

GEpetrol was established as the National Oil Company of the Republic of Equatorial Guinea by Presidential Decree in February 2001, and became operational in 2002. General Manager Antonio Oburu Ondo sits down with The Worldfolio to talk about GEpetrol’s contribution to the nation’s economic development, as well as how the company aims to diversify beyond the oil industry through the establishment of its business incubator.

The deregulation of the energy market has opened new opportunities for Yokogawa Electric. Following suit with the government’s policy aimed at increasing productivity through innovative solutions to address the challenge posed by the aging population, Yokogawa Electric is pioneering artificial intelligence (AI) and augmented reality (AR) to improve the maintenance of highly sophisticated industrial equipment. As Mr. Takashi Nishijima, President & CEO of Yokogawa Electric, told United World during an interview: “We are investing significantly in the development of new technologies and the pursuit of open innovation.”

The Bahrain Property Development Association (BaPDA) is a non-profit organization established in 2010 as the kingdom’s first property development association. Here, chairman Aaref Hejres discusses the real estate sector, the second largest industry after banking, and how BaPDA is expanding social housing programs.
